Sodium carbonate is a white crystalline solid which exists as a decahydrate, Na2CO3.10H2O. This is also called washing Soda. It is readily soluble in water. On heating, the decahydrate loses is water of crystallization to form monohydrate. About 373K, the monohydrate becomes completely anhydrous and changes to a white powder called soda ash.The Ionization of Hydrated Metal Ions. Sodium carbonate is obtained as three hydrates and as the anhydrous salt: sodium carbonate decahydrate ( natron ), Na 2 CO 3 ·10H 2 O, which readily effloresces to form the monohydrate. sodium carbonate heptahydrate (not known in mineral form), Na 2 CO 3 ·7H 2 O. sodium carbonate monohydrate ( thermonatrite ), Na 2 CO 3 ·H 2 O.For the dissolution process to be successful, we must release more energy than is required to break the bonds. If more energy is required to break the bonds than is released during bond formation, then the solid is insoluble. In sodium chloride, the ion-dipole bonds release more energy than was required to break the ionic bonds so it is soluble ... ….

The chloride ion is the conjugate base of …, The common ion effect is a phenomenon that affects the solubility of salts in a solution. It occurs when an ion that is already present in the solution is added by another source, such as a soluble salt. This can shift the equilibrium and reduce the solubility of the salt.
